Ingredients

7 hours
8-10 servings
  1. 4-5 lbscarrots, roughly chopped up
  2. 1medium onion, diced
  3. 2-3garlic cloves, minced
  4. 2-3 tbspfreshly ground ginger(or 2-3 tsp of ground ginger)
  5. 4-5 cupslow sodium chicken stock/broth
  6. 1 cupcoconut milk(or heavy cream or half & half)
  7. Ground black pepper for taste

Steps

7 hours
  1. 1

    Chop up the onion, ginger, and garlic. Put into a small power, off to the side.

    A picture of step 1 of Slow Cooker Carrot Ginger Soup.
  2. 2

    Cut up the carrots, then place into the slow cooker. Stir in the onion, garlic, and ginger mixture.

    A picture of step 2 of Slow Cooker Carrot Ginger Soup.
  3. 3

    Pour the stock/broth into the slow cooker, stir together. Turn the temperature on to low, then cook for 7-8 hours. It took us about 7 hours.

    A picture of step 3 of Slow Cooker Carrot Ginger Soup.
  4. 4

    When done, pour half of the soup into a large bowl, add half of the coconut milk/cream/half & half into the soup, then blend it all together using a emulsion blender. When all blended, mix together back in the slow cooker.
